CVE-2012-4576: Input Validation
Published Dec 2, 2019
·Updated
FreeBSD: Input Validation Flaw allows local users to gain elevated privileges
Affected Software
9 affected components
debian/kfreebsd-10
debian/kfreebsd-8
FreeBSD FreeBSD=7.4
FreeBSD FreeBSD=8.3
FreeBSD FreeBSD=9.0
FreeBSD FreeBSD=9.1
Debian Debian Linux=8.0
Debian Debian Linux=9.0
Debian Debian Linux=10.0

Frequently Asked Questions
1
What is the severity of CVE-2012-4576?
CVE-2012-4576 has been classified as a high severity vulnerability due to its potential for local privilege escalation.
2
How do I fix CVE-2012-4576?
To remediate CVE-2012-4576, it is recommended to upgrade to a patched version of the affected FreeBSD or Debian packages.
3
Who is affected by CVE-2012-4576?
CVE-2012-4576 affects local users on systems running specific versions of FreeBSD and Debian Linux.
4
What impact does CVE-2012-4576 have on systems?
CVE-2012-4576 allows local users to gain elevated privileges, compromising system security.
5
When was CVE-2012-4576 disclosed?
CVE-2012-4576 was disclosed in November 2012.
